Transaction 90847158b19a5850b65b21ca4754a665e560c6438100e4ee78242022571f3bb9
1 Input
2 Outputs
- 90847158b19a5850b65b21ca4754a665e560c6438100e4ee78242022571f3bb9:0
- 90847158b19a5850b65b21ca4754a665e560c6438100e4ee78242022571f3bb9:1
value 1000000
address 38DpftXQkMWfF97HXow4ZXq1xQBcRpUgVS
value 3909
address bc1qtl8qcfw27dswqqyl3v8tsz4tfhs7stgrxent89